Apollo Browser

By Rich Tretola | October 25, 2006Print This Post Print This Post
1 Star2 Stars3 Stars4 Stars5 Stars (No Ratings Yet)
Loading ... Loading ...
100 views

The new HTMLControl for the Apollo runtime is very impressive.  It will have full support of html based on the WebKit.org standard originally introduced by Apple and also used for the Safari browser.

Adobe has alos committed to support the pdf and swf plugins for the control.

The HTMLControl will be fully extendible just like any other ActionScript class.  Also, because it is an ActionScript control you will have full control over the properties of the control.  There was a demo shown where an html page was loaded into the control from an http address and then the control was blurred, rotated, and scaled while still remaining fully functional.  Very cool.
